Errakipalle
Errakipalle is a village located in Manoor mandal of Medak district in Telangana, India. It is situated 28km away from sub-district headquarter Manoor (tehsildar office) and 115km away from district headquarter Sangareddy. As per 2009 stats, Erakpalle is the gram panchayat of Errakipalle village.

About Errakipalle
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Errakipalle is 572736. The village spans a total geographical area of 1527 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 502286. Bidar (karnataka) is nearest town to Errakipalle village for all major economic activities, which is approximately 21km away.

Population of Errakipalle
Below is a concise population overview of Errakipalle as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 3,822 | 1,971 | 1,851 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 645 | 335 | 310 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 458 | 224 | 234 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 2,482 | 1,295 | 1,187 |
Literate Population | 1,144 | 762 | 382 |
Illiterate Population | 2,678 | 1,209 | 1,469 |
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Errakipalle village:
- The total population of Errakipalle village is around 3,822, including approximately 1,971 males and 1,851 females, with a sex ratio of 939 females per 1,000 males.
- There are about 645 children aged 0–6 years in Errakipalle village, reflecting the young population in the village.
- Errakipalle village has 458 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C) and 2,482 residents from the Scheduled Tribes (ST).
- The literacy rate of Errakipalle village is about 29.93%, with male literacy at 38.66% and female literacy at 20.64%.
- There are around 648 households in Errakipalle village.
Connectivity of Errakipalle
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Errakipalle. As per the 2011 stats, Errakipalle had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available within 5 - 10 km distance |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
